Transaction f154a8226032471d1dcea0ee295225e894074e051d6ccab5bfbe78aab0f43e39
1 Input
1 Output
-
f154a8226032471d1dcea0ee295225e894074e051d6ccab5bfbe78aab0f43e39:0
- value
- 999556
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7beaa6fcadf21abdd721d9231a116a06561fdc7a OP_EQUAL
- address
- 3CzE94nRzpkAffGVpkG9PBpZUDbysKLqy9